Key Features and Benefits of Low Maintenance High Purity Nitrogen Generator​
The Low Maintenance High Purity Nitrogen Generator from Beijing Lidaheng Technology Development Co., Ltd. is engineered to minimize upkeep efforts while ensuring consistent high - purity nitrogen output. One of its primary low - maintenance features is the use of advanced self - diagnostic components. Integrated sensors continuously monitor the internal status of the generator, detecting potential issues such as filter clogging, abnormal pressure fluctuations, or component wear in real - time. Instead of requiring frequent manual inspections, the system can alert operators when maintenance is truly necessary, reducing unnecessary downtime for routine checks.​
In terms of construction, high - quality and durable materials are utilized. The critical components, like the adsorption towers in pressure swing adsorption (PSA) models or the membranes in membrane - based models, are made from wear - resistant and corrosion - resistant materials. This significantly extends their service life, reducing the frequency of part replacements. For example, the molecular sieve in PSA - based generators is designed with enhanced durability, allowing it to withstand thousands of adsorption - desorption cycles without significant degradation in performance.​
Despite its low - maintenance nature, the generator doesn't compromise on purity. It employs a refined multi - stage purification process. In PSA - based units, the initial air separation is followed by precise catalytic reactions that eliminate residual oxygen and other impurities. For membrane - based models, advanced membrane materials with optimized pore structures ensure efficient gas separation, delivering nitrogen purity levels that meet the stringent requirements of industries such as electronics, pharmaceuticals, and aerospace. This combination of low maintenance and high purity not only cuts down on operational costs but also boosts productivity by minimizing interruptions to nitrogen - dependent processes.​


Technical Insights into the Generator​
The Low Maintenance High Purity Nitrogen Generator integrates several innovative technologies to achieve its unique performance. The self - diagnostic system is powered by a sophisticated microcontroller that analyzes data from various sensors. Using machine - learning algorithms, it can predict component failures before they occur, enabling proactive maintenance planning. This predictive functionality not only reduces unexpected breakdowns but also optimizes the use of spare parts, saving costs for users.​
In the purification process, the generator leverages optimized gas flow dynamics. Computational fluid dynamics (CFD) simulations are used during the design phase to ensure uniform gas distribution within the purification chambers. This ensures that all parts of the purification media, whether it's the molecular sieve or the membrane, are utilized efficiently, enhancing the overall purification efficiency and reducing the likelihood of localized wear or degradation.​
